The #1 Site for IT and Engineering Jobs - search all IT and Engineering  jobs.
Id82yx6mbfkjdk1zzqn

Full Stack Developer

Job Description

Full Stack Developer

Cincinnati, OH

6 month contract to hire

Start ASAP




GENERAL FUNCTION: Our Midwest banking client is seeking a mid to senior level Full Stack Developer to join an existing squad in the digital commercial space. Being assigned to an agile squad means this role also participates in all agile ceremonies driving activities from design to delivery. Best practices and standards, set by communities of practice, should be followed and work should be documented. This role is also responsible and accountable for risk by openly exchanging ideas and opinions, elevating concerns, and personally following policies and procedures as defined. This team is looking for a developer coming from a Java based environment with experience consuming RESTFUL based web services.




DUTIES AND RESPONSIBILITIES:



  • Developer will be responsible for maintaining the mobile and web application for the bank's commercial payment application.
  • Designing, building and testing responsive web applications
  • Pilot the use of innovative solutions using the latest software libraries.
  • Rapidly prototyping solutions based on limited inputs.
  • Working in an agile team with back-end software engineers, QA, UX and Product Owners.
  • Accurate estimation of effort/complexity of user stories.
  • Provide technical knowledge as a developer on an agile squad.
  • Work collaboratively with client side developers and architects to design and implement APIs.
  • Code with quality by achieving code metrics, testing code, and documenting work.
  • Participate in communities of practice by contributing and following standards, reviewing others code, and sharing knowledge.
  • Achieve operational excellence by automating processes and writing maintainable, supportable, and testable code.
  • Maintain effective partnerships with the Build, Operations and Engineering teams to drive service improvement.
  • Remain current on IT trends pertaining to their area of practice (e.g., Agile, DevOps, Operating System updates, frameworks, Open Source community projects).
  • Assist with problem resolution for end users of client applications.
  • Create and update operations procedures for daily routine management processes.
  • Play a key role as an individual contributor on projects of a moderate to high level of complexity.
  • Maintain appropriate controls and documentation to ensure compliance of audit requirements.
  • Assume additional responsibilities as assigned.




KNOWLEDGE & SKILLS REQUIRED:

  • Bachelor's degree in Computer Science/Information Systems or comparable with 3-8 years of experience
  • Substantial experience with Java based cloud-native web-app application development using Spring / Spring Boot
  • Familiarity with RESTful networking
  • Prior experience with knowledge of Git and GitHub
  • Familiarity with agile ways of working, both Scrum and Kanban
  • Familiarity with pair programming
  • Proven experience with Test Driven Development: JUnit, Mockito, Gherkin, Cucumber and Selenium.
  • Proven experience with continuous integration and continuous delivery pipelines utilizing maven, Jenkins, Artifactory
  • Understanding of security best practices
  • Strong collaboration skills
  • Excellent verbal and written communication skills




MUST HAVE:

  • Java
  • Angular (2, 5, and/or 7)
  • Jenkins
  • JUnit
  • REST
  • Scrum Methodology
  • Spring
  • Spring Boot
  • Test Driven Development




NICE TO HAVE:

  • Cucumber
  • Docker
  • Gherkin
  • Kafka
  • Kanban
  • Mockito
  • OpenShift
  • PostgreSQL
  • Selenium

Eight Eleven Group prov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, national origin, age, sex, citizenship, disability, genetic information, gender, sexual orientation, gender identity, marital status, amnesty or status as a covered veteran in accordance with applicable federal, state, and local laws.

Job Requirements

 

Job Snapshot

Location US-OH-Cincinnati, OH
Employment Type Full-Time
Pay Type Year
Pay Rate N/A
Store Type Finance & Accounting
Apply

Company Overview

Brooksource

Brooksource is an IT Services Company, specializing in the recruitment and placement of high level IT professionals. We offer competitive compensation, paid holidays, 401k, health benefits, flexible work schedules and just about anything a top tier candidate would demand. Our diverse client base covers all industries and provides us the opportunity to place you, the candidate, in positions that span the entire IT spectrum. Learn More

Contact Information

US-OH-Cincinnati, OH
Lauren Vanderhorst
Snapshot
Brooksource
Company:
US-OH-Cincinnati, OH
Location:
Full-Time
Employment Type:
Year
Pay Type:
N/A
Pay Rate:
Finance & Accounting
Store Type:

Job Description

Full Stack Developer

Cincinnati, OH

6 month contract to hire

Start ASAP




GENERAL FUNCTION: Our Midwest banking client is seeking a mid to senior level Full Stack Developer to join an existing squad in the digital commercial space. Being assigned to an agile squad means this role also participates in all agile ceremonies driving activities from design to delivery. Best practices and standards, set by communities of practice, should be followed and work should be documented. This role is also responsible and accountable for risk by openly exchanging ideas and opinions, elevating concerns, and personally following policies and procedures as defined. This team is looking for a developer coming from a Java based environment with experience consuming RESTFUL based web services.




DUTIES AND RESPONSIBILITIES:



  • Developer will be responsible for maintaining the mobile and web application for the bank's commercial payment application.
  • Designing, building and testing responsive web applications
  • Pilot the use of innovative solutions using the latest software libraries.
  • Rapidly prototyping solutions based on limited inputs.
  • Working in an agile team with back-end software engineers, QA, UX and Product Owners.
  • Accurate estimation of effort/complexity of user stories.
  • Provide technical knowledge as a developer on an agile squad.
  • Work collaboratively with client side developers and architects to design and implement APIs.
  • Code with quality by achieving code metrics, testing code, and documenting work.
  • Participate in communities of practice by contributing and following standards, reviewing others code, and sharing knowledge.
  • Achieve operational excellence by automating processes and writing maintainable, supportable, and testable code.
  • Maintain effective partnerships with the Build, Operations and Engineering teams to drive service improvement.
  • Remain current on IT trends pertaining to their area of practice (e.g., Agile, DevOps, Operating System updates, frameworks, Open Source community projects).
  • Assist with problem resolution for end users of client applications.
  • Create and update operations procedures for daily routine management processes.
  • Play a key role as an individual contributor on projects of a moderate to high level of complexity.
  • Maintain appropriate controls and documentation to ensure compliance of audit requirements.
  • Assume additional responsibilities as assigned.




KNOWLEDGE & SKILLS REQUIRED:

  • Bachelor's degree in Computer Science/Information Systems or comparable with 3-8 years of experience
  • Substantial experience with Java based cloud-native web-app application development using Spring / Spring Boot
  • Familiarity with RESTful networking
  • Prior experience with knowledge of Git and GitHub
  • Familiarity with agile ways of working, both Scrum and Kanban
  • Familiarity with pair programming
  • Proven experience with Test Driven Development: JUnit, Mockito, Gherkin, Cucumber and Selenium.
  • Proven experience with continuous integration and continuous delivery pipelines utilizing maven, Jenkins, Artifactory
  • Understanding of security best practices
  • Strong collaboration skills
  • Excellent verbal and written communication skills




MUST HAVE:

  • Java
  • Angular (2, 5, and/or 7)
  • Jenkins
  • JUnit
  • REST
  • Scrum Methodology
  • Spring
  • Spring Boot
  • Test Driven Development




NICE TO HAVE:

  • Cucumber
  • Docker
  • Gherkin
  • Kafka
  • Kanban
  • Mockito
  • OpenShift
  • PostgreSQL
  • Selenium

Eight Eleven Group prov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, national origin, age, sex, citizenship, disability, genetic information, gender, sexual orientation, gender identity, marital status, amnesty or status as a covered veteran in accordance with applicable federal, state, and local laws.

Job Requirements

 
Mwt2td5z6kzxt6hfr4z
Sologig Advice

For your privacy and protection, when applying to a job online: Never give your social security number to a prospective employer, provide credit card or bank account information, or perform any sort of monetary transaction.Learn More

By applying to a job using sologig.com you are agreeing to comply with and be subject to the workinretail.com Terms and Conditions for use of our website. To use our website, you must agree with theTerms & Conditionsand both meet and comply with their provisions.
Full Stack Developer Apply now